A 1812 Napoleon Bonaparte's Entry Into Moscow Medal Auction Archive which was raised in theA 1812 Napoleon Bonaparte's Entry into Moscow Medal (1969 Restrike) Bronze, engraver marked "ANDRIEU F." at the base of the bust, cornucopia hallmarked, marked "BR" (bronze) and dated "1969" on the edge, obverse illustrating the right facing bust of Napoleon Bonaparte with a crown of laurel leaves, inscribed "NAPOLEON" at the left and "EMP. ET ROI." to the right, reverse illustrating the Moscow skyline, inscribed "ENTREE A MOSCOU" above and "XIV.
